Output a91f674738523ca86d9fd171542f94bc30426720179c3792bb9c6ca2aaa6f452:26

value
290049
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2b9babc9a9eef2b49e7734e83bd7c129a020cb9 OP_EQUAL
address
3NMq8c45a64gvrAzCtHSWp8LgYY22YbUTH
transaction
a91f674738523ca86d9fd171542f94bc30426720179c3792bb9c6ca2aaa6f452
confirmations
61510
spent
true